## 2.14.0 — Changed defaults

Fixed the Vexhall session-token refresh bug: tokens expiring mid-request no longer trigger a silent logout loop. Refresh window default moved from 60s to 300s; retry backoff now capped at 3 attempts. If users still report forced logouts, restart the auth sidecar first. The defaults now in effect on all Vexhall gateways are listed below.

service settings:
ralael:
  pin: 7453
  tenant: zorath
  seal: seal_087806e4
  metrics_host: metrics.ralael.paliqworks.example
  standby_team: fraath
  escalation: praok-istiel
  nonce: 10e083

# Pilot: Harrowfield Stores

**Restricted — managers only.**

Six-store pilot of the Quenta shelf-scanning units began last month. Early read: scan accuracy strong, staff adoption mixed. Harrowfield wants a decision on regional rollout within eight weeks. For the incoming director, the strategic context is set out in the note below.

board note of tawip-fajop: Lamwynix Holdings is in early talks to buy Tammirax Works for about $473.8 million. The Istax launch date is November 23, and nothing goes to the press before then. Legal wants the Aldielek Partners term sheet countersigned before May 19.

Subject: Memtrace cut-over complete

Team,

Cut-over to Memtrace v2 for GPU memory profiling finished last night. Old v1 agents are disabled; any tickets referencing v1 dashboards should be closed as resolved-by-migration. Sampling overhead is now under 2% and allocation traces include kernel names. Known gap: profiles older than 30 days were not migrated. Point customers at the v2 docs for setup questions. For reference when troubleshooting, the agent now runs with the following configuration.

settings of bagaf-bawip:
[aldax]
port = 5000
region = south-4
host = aldax.brasklabs.corp
team = brivan
timeout_ms = 2000
retries = 2

## Deployment

Quillstone partitions its event tables by month. On deploy, the migration job creates the next three monthly partitions ahead of time and detaches partitions older than the retention window. If a deploy skips a month (rare, but it happens after long freezes), run the catch-up task manually before traffic resumes, or inserts will fail on missing partitions. The partition manager reads its settings at startup; current production values are shown below.

config for tagaf-bawif:
[norok]
host = norok.ordinworks.local
user = norok_svc
database = norok_prod